**Q: Why did the incremental rebuild on Staticrest skip half the pages?**

A: Usually the change-manifest cache in Pebblecast went stale. Don't panic — kick a manifest refresh first, then re-run the incremental build. Full rebuilds are a last resort; they hammer the Dunmore edge nodes. If the build signer refuses to start after the refresh, unlock it using the recovery passphrase below.

strongbox words: oliael-gilax-lamael

**Postmortem timeline — Retention sweeper over-deletion**

03:10 — Verity sweeper begins nightly pass.
03:16 — Policy filter misreads tenant override; 90-day rule applied as 9-day.
03:31 — Deletion rate alarm fires; sweeper halted.
04:05 — Affected rows restored from the Hollowbrook snapshot tier.
04:20 — Sweeper disabled pending fix. Faulty release is pinned by the identifier below.

session token of kagup-hahaf = htk3_2b8

## Queue-Depth Autoscaler (Driftwell) — quick notes

If Driftwell's worker pool looks stuck, first check the queue depth panel. The autoscaler only kicks in once depth stays above the threshold for three consecutive polls, so short spikes are normal and not worth paging anyone over. Scale-downs are deliberately slow to avoid thrash. If pods are flapping anyway, someone probably fiddled with the cooldowns again — compare live settings against what's documented here. These are the values we expect in production.

settings of yawif-yafop:
[druys]
port = 9000
region = south-3
host = druys.zemvarsoft.internal
team = frador
timeout_ms = 3000
retries = 4

**Key Ceremony Checklist — Item 7: EXIF Scrub**

Hey, welcome aboard! Before we photograph the sealed envelopes for the Quillhaven vault ceremony, run every image through the Scrubbit tool twice. EXIF data can leak camera serials, timestamps, even GPS from the Fernly office. Verify metadata is empty, then archive the photos. Once the lead signs off, record the phrase below.

recovery phrase for yajof-bagap: oliwyn-ulaael